WebAbstract. Most strokes are covert and observed incidentally on brain scans, but their presence increases risk of overt stroke and dementia. Amyloid angiopathy, associated with Alzheimer Disease (AD) causes stroke, and when even small strokes coexist with AD, they lower the threshold for dementia. WebJul 31, 2024 · Periventricular leukomalacia (PVL) is the second most common central nervous system (CNS) complication in preterm infants, after periventricular hemorrhage. ... Axial image shows a distorted right lateral ventricle and cortical atrophy with prominent and deep sulci. T2-weighted image in a patient with late-stage periventricular leukomalacia ...
